1987 Suzuki GSX-R 750
Meet the Suzuki GSX-R750 — the street bike that blew everyone’s minds in 1985!
Before this, fast race bikes were for the track, and normal bikes were kinda boring. But then BAM! — Suzuki dropped the GSX-R750. It was light, fast, and built like a real race bike… but you could ride it on the road!
It had low racing handlebars, back-set footpegs, and a screaming engine that made people stop and stare. It only weighed 176kg — that’s like putting rocket power on a feather!
Magazines said it changed sportbikes forever. One even said:
“There are bikes before the GSX-R… and everything after!”
It didn’t just look fast — it was fast. This beast tore up racetracks around the world and ruled the streets. Riders loved it. Racers won on it. And kids stuck posters of it on their walls.
This wasn’t just a motorcycle — it was the start of a legend.
